He staggered not at the promise of God through unbelief; but was strong in faith-.-.-.-and being fully persuaded that, what he had promised, he was able also to perform. —Romans 4:20-21

The word translated “stagger” from the Greek means to “doubt or hesitate.” Abraham did not slide back and forth between faith and fear—two mutually exclusive expectations. You cannot have faith and fear in the same heart. One drives out the other. You do not have to rebuke fear or overcome fear. Have faith in God and fear not.

Abraham was fully persuaded. Some Christians are not fully persuaded about anything—that their spouse is the right one, that their church is the right one, or their choice for lunch is the right one.

Stop wading in the shallow flatlands of weak spiritual experience and launch out into the deep. Be fully persuaded that the God you serve is able to perform what He has promised!
